"Keahualaka: A Door to Hawaiian Spirituality"
Keahualaka is the place on Kaua’i where Lohi’au learned how to drum and dance. It is one of the few used places from antiquity where hula is still practiced to this day. “Keahualaka: A Door to Hawaiian Spirituality” explains how this sacred site was brought back to life. It introduces the people who were responsible for this renewal and explains what hula can bring to a world that is in great turmoil.
